I just replaced my fuel pressure regulator and had a tough time getting the o-ring to seat on the fuel rail. Wound up destroying the first o-ring. The second one seated fine- no leaks. I then drove 750 miles from NM to TX in the heat - no problem. Now 2 days later, it's leaking big time. Any ideas?

Get a new ring, replace it, and lube them good with clean fuel before putting the line back on.

I used some grease on mine,tighten it down while switching sides often so it goes down even. Any grease that gets inside will just melt in the fuel and be gone.

No experience with Ranger fuel injectors. But yellow Ford 5.0 injectors are clones of the bosch injectors and gear oil is the recommended lube for the same O-Rings. I've gotten away with lubing with the dipstick. . NAPA carries the O-rings for short money.
